Oh gee, yep, you'd be knowing I'd be posting in this thread too!  Here are my two Korats.  Kato, my big boy, is 3.5yrs, and Ava, my little girl, is 1 yr.  They look very sweet and placid - but that's because sleep/tired time is the only time when the camera can catch them!  Most of the time they are up, they are whirling dervishes, playing chasey, wrestling, begging for human plays, or out on their daily walk.  The smartest cats I've ever known (sometimes too smart!!).  Korats eyes go green anytime form 2-4yrs; you can see the most recent photo (1st), Kato is starting to show a lovely green.
